Let's ignore Necas and Pesce... just for a minute. That package doesn't get Slavin alone. Slavin CERTAINLY wouldn't play behind Rielly because he's better than Rielly. Let's break this package down. Giordano is 39 and a cap dump. No one else wants him, he's a 3rd pairing D man signed to play in his home town. You'd move him to clear cap, he's got minimal to no value to anyone else meaning they'd only take him to make the money work, hence cap dump. Robertson is way too injury prone to hold any value. Nylander is a great 2nd line RW. Absolutely. Likely sees a dip in production when taken away from Matthews, Tavares and company, but a very good player. Timmins is a 7th D man, but Carolina already have Coghlan and Chatfield who are around the same age, and are already arguably better. The 1st and the 3rd doesn't get Slavin.
Now, Necas for Nylander. Necas had 15 less points, but has half the cap hit, is an RFA not a UFA on expiry, is 2 years younger too. I've made the argument many times he has more value than Nylander, and while some disagree, it's certainly close enough to call a wash.
You want Pesce too? This is the kind of trade where I think Nylander would need to be Matthews for the Canes to accept. You could drop Giordano, Robertson and Timmins because the Canes would have no interest, but Pesce, Slavin and Necas is a Matthews conversation starter, not Nylander
